Rostov-on-Don, Russia, June 28, 2018. This photograph captures Stanislavskogo Street after its reconstruction, transporting the viewer into the atmosphere of a summer day filled with activity and the transformation of urban space.

The bright sun breaks through sparse clouds, illuminating the building facades and the road. To the left stands a brick building with a rental advertisement, hinting at the area's commercial activity. Cars are parked nearby, emphasizing the street's daily life. The dense greenery of trees creates a contrast with the urban development, adding vibrancy and freshness to the composition.

The focus is on construction equipment, symbolizing the reconstruction process. An orange crane with its boom raised occupies a significant portion of the frame, its bright color drawing attention and highlighting the scale of the ongoing work. Tram tracks are visible on the road, which may also have been part of the updated infrastructure. On the other side of the street, in the distance, a row of historic buildings with characteristic architecture, balconies, and stucco work can be seen, creating a sense of generational continuity and careful preservation of heritage.

In the foreground on the right, a truck platform is visible where workers are engaged in their tasks. Their figures, engrossed in their work, add dynamism and realism to the image.
